What is fractional training?

Fractional training refers to a model where organizations hire training professionals, such as learning and development experts or corporate trainers, on a part-time or contract basis instead of employing them full-time. This approach allows companies to access specialized expertise and develop tailored training programs without the overhead costs of a full-time hire. Fractional trainers often work with multiple organizations, bringing diverse experience and flexibility. This model is especially popular with startups and small to mid-sized businesses looking to scale training efforts efficiently.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a fractional training consultant?

To thrive as a Fractional Training Consultant, you need expertise in adult learning principles, curriculum development, and industry-specific knowledge, typically supported by a background in education or professional certifications like CPTD or ATD. Familiarity with Learning Management Systems (LMS), virtual training tools (e.g., Zoom, Microsoft Teams), and e-learning software is important for delivering and tracking training initiatives. Outstanding communication, adaptability, and project management skills help you tailor programs to diverse client needs and build strong relationships. These abilities are crucial for delivering effective, results-driven training solutions in a flexible, client-focused consulting environment.

How do fractional training professionals typically integrate with existing teams, and what challenges might they face?

Fractional Training professionals often work part-time or on a contract basis, which means they need to quickly familiarize themselves with a company's culture, processes, and team dynamics. A common challenge is building trust and rapport with full-time staff while delivering impactful training initiatives within limited timeframes. Clear communication and setting expectations early are key to successful collaboration. These professionals frequently coordinate with HR, department heads, and subject matter experts to tailor training solutions that align with organizational goals.

What is the difference between Fractional Training vs Part-Time Trainer?

AspectFractional TrainingPart-Time Trainer
CredentialsTypically requires industry-specific certifications and training expertiseOften requires similar certifications, but may vary based on the training subject
Work EnvironmentWorks with multiple clients, often remotely or on-site, providing strategic training solutionsWorks with a single organization or client, delivering training sessions part-time
Employer & Industry UsageUsed by consulting firms, corporate training providers, and freelance professionalsCommon in educational institutions, corporate training departments, and freelance roles

Fractional Training involves providing strategic, high-level training services to multiple clients on a flexible basis, often remotely. In contrast, a Part-Time Trainer typically works with one organization, delivering training sessions on a part-time schedule. Both roles require relevant certifications, but Fractional Training emphasizes strategic consulting across various clients, while Part-Time Trainers focus on delivering specific training content within a single organization.
